When it comes to worldwide regulation of AI, there is currently no consensus as to approach. While the EU is preparing strict regulation and tough restrictions on the use of AI, with Italy banning ChatGPT over privacy concerns, the UK is planning an innovative and iterative approach to regulation.
In its recently published White Paper A pro-innovation approach to AI regulation, rather than introducing new legislation the UK Government proposes a system of non-statutory principles overseen and implemented by existing regulators.
What this means for the employment sector is that the Government intends to encourage the Equality and Human Rights Commission and the Information Commissioner to work with the Employment Agency Standards Inspectorate to issue joint guidance on the use of AI systems in recruitment or employment. There is no escaping the fact that AI has the potential to radically transform employment as we know it. Recent reports predict that AI could replace the equivalent of 300 million full-time jobs. With that comes concerns about the treatment of workers and the erosion of workers rights (for example as highlighted by the TUC in its latest conference).
Employers will need to prepare strategically for the changing nature of work and the need to integrate AI into workplace operations. Currently there are likely to be more questions than answers: will there be a need to redesign roles or change work allocation and workflow processes? How can employees be supported in this transition? Is there a need to invest in workforce training to help employees develop the skills needed to work with AI or take on different roles? Regardless, with AI likely to impact most jobs in some way, there is a need for employers to look afresh at their workforce strategies in order to keep pace with the rapid changes that AI might bring.
